//This research has been done because many people had problems with the 64bits version of Windows 7.

So today I uninstalled win7 32 bits and installed win7 64bits.
I downloaded my drivers and did a full windows update.

I noticed that the sof setup automaticly changed the standard path to install SoF
from program files to program files (86x), which is good.

I started up SoF, it started up fullscreen, ingame I had 142 fps, screenshot function and demo-recording function
is working correctly, also both demos and screenshots files were saved in their correct folders.

Conclusion:
As the functioning of SoF Community Edition 5.1 is working correctly, I will be nolonger providing support for your issues,
because your issues are not regarding the sof setup, but because of a windows that has never been updated or never downloaded
any correct drivers.

One more thing:

For when you are not using a administrator-account on windows 7 64bits, then you must install SoF in your C://users/yourusername" onclick="window.open(this.href);return false; folder.
Preferable, just install the sof folder on your desktop.

Otherwise you won't be to write screenshots and demos on a non-administrator account.
